What is not covered in accidental death insurance?

What's Covered by AD&D Insurance? AD&D insurance will cover only deaths and injuries from accidents—not natural causes or illnesses. Not heart attacks or strokes. Policies typically cover death or injuries from accidents at work, home and while traveling.

What is considered non accidental death?

In order for a death to be considered accidental, it needs to be just that – an accident. Generally, anything related to the health and wellness of the body (such as a heart attack or stroke) would not be considered accidental.

What falls under accidental death?

What Is Considered Accidental Death? Insurance companies define accidental death as an event that strictly occurs as a result of an accident. Deaths from car crashes, slips, choking, drowning, machinery, and any other situations that can't be controlled are deemed accidental.

What is not covered by AD&D?

While AD&D insurance may cover accidental death and murder, there are many causes of death and injury that may not be covered, often including: Specified recreational activities. Overdose. Suicide.

What is excluded from accidental death and dismemberment limitations?

Limitations and Exclusions

Illness-related incidents, as AD&D insurance focuses on accidents, not pre-existing conditions or natural causes of death. Self-inflicted injuries or suicide. Deaths in war zones or acts of terrorism. Incidents involving drugs or alcohol.

Is dying during surgery considered accidental death?

Accidental death insurance policies also exclude deaths that occur from illness or disease, even if the death was sudden and unexpected, such as from a heart attack. An exception, though, would be if the insured suffers an accidental injury and then dies after an intervening event such as surgical treatment.

What qualifies as accidental death for life insurance?

Accidental death insurance is a form of life insurance that pays indemnity of the insured dies in an “accident.” The most generally accepted definition of what constitutes an “accident” is that death is both sudden and unexpected. Common examples include automobile accidents, drownings, and fatal falls.

What are the 5 leading types of accidental death?

Unintentional injuries are the leading cause of death for Americans aged 1-44 years old. The leading causes of death for unintentional injury include: unintentional poisoning (e.g., drug overdoses), unintentional motor vehicle (m.v.) traffic, unintentional drowning, and unintentional falls.

What is the most common type of accidental death?

The top three leading causes of preventable injury-related death – poisoning, falls, and motor vehicle – account for 86% of all preventable deaths.

Is it worth having accidental death insurance?

AD&D insurance may be worth it if you're at a higher risk for critical injury or death due to an accident because of your profession or activities. But always look for exclusions in an AD&D policy. Some AD&D insurance policies may not cover accidents caused by certain high-risk activities, such as skydiving.

Is a stroke considered accidental death?

For example, if the decedent had a stroke while driving and died in a traffic accident, the life insurance company may deny an accidental death claim by determining that the stroke, rather than the traffic collision, was the cause of or contributing factor in death.

Can you cash out an accidental death policy?

Can You Cash in Accidental Life Insurance? No, accidental life insurance doesn't usually have a cash value. For the first few days of an accidental death life insurance policy, you can cancel the coverage and get your money back. This timeframe is known as the free look period.

Do I need both life insurance and ad&d?

If you already have life insurance, you probably don't need AD&D insurance, but it can be a good complement to your policy. An AD&D policy is a low-cost way to add some extra protection against unexpected injuries. However, the most comprehensive income protection for injuries is a disability insurance policy.

What are the exclusions of accidental death benefit rider?

Important Exclusions of Accidental Death Benefit Rider

Intentional self-inflicted injury, attempted suicide, while sane or insane. Death under the influence of drugs, alcohol, narcotics, etc. Caused due to war, invasion (whether war be declared or not).

Why would an accidental death claim be denied?

Insurance companies often deny AD&D claims for many reasons, but the most common two reasons are that the death or injury was not caused by an accident, or that coverage for the death or injury is excluded in the policy.

Is an overdose considered accidental death?

Opioid overdose deaths are most commonly found to be an accidental/unintentional death. Accidental death is operationally defined to be totally unforeseen and unexpected.

Is pulmonary embolism considered accidental death?

In the study period (32 months) 32 cases of PE were registered from a total of 2447 completed autopsies. Three cases were considered accidental deaths and the remaining 29 cases were sudden natural deaths, which represents 1.3% of the total autopsies, 2.6% of natural deaths and 4.3% of sudden deaths.

What is the #1 cause of accidental death?

Between motor vehicle traffic, poisoning, and falling, unintentional poisoning was the leading cause in 29 out of 50 states. Motor vehicle traffic was the leading cause of unintentional deaths in 11 out of 50 states, and falling was the leading cause of unintentional death in 10 states.
